Job Requirements / Description
- Overseeing the smooth running and high-quality early years practice within the room and cascading and actioning duties given by the Nursery Manager for the nursery.
- Guide and mentor colleagues to ensure high quality in teaching and learning for all children at all times
- Being a key person carrying out all related responsibilities in building relationships with children, families and childcare professionals according to the EYFS
- Promoting positive relationships with parents, children and colleagues
-Online Learning Journals
-Excellent knowledge of the Early Years Foundation Stage
- Ensuring high standards in health, safety and the well-being of the children is fully met at all times in line with the policies and procedures of the nursery.
Essential skills/Experience
Level 3 with at least 2 years experience.

The Old Fire Station Nursery, Englefield, is situated in leafy Berkshire between Reading and Newbury. Housed in the The Old Fire Station of the Englefield Estate, the nursery has its own built in history and magic for the children. We have been open since 2012 and provide a balanced, safe and secure learning environment for the children to enjoy and explore.
Owned by Duncan and Sue Highet, the nursery is thriving and follows the Early Years Foundation curriculum with the children discovering and learning through fun and play based activities all supported by our fully qualified and experienced staff.
